Professor Jonathan Morris AM. MB ChB, MM, FRANZCOG, CMFM, DDU, FAHMS, PhD. Professor of Obstetrics and Gynaecology, The University of Sydney and Chief Medical Officer VitalTrace.
A clincial academic with 30 years experience in Clinical Trials, epidemiology and translational research. Professor Morris has led large clinical trials that have informed practice internationally, including those evaluating the management of prterm premature rupture of the membranes and th eoptimal timing of umbilical cord clamping following preterm birth. He oversees a maternity safety program in Australia that provides near real time insights into safety and quality of maternity services across NSW. He is the Deputy Chair of the Australian Preterm Prevention Alliance which has reduced early births in Australia. As Chief Medical Officer of VitalTrace he is the clinical lead of the development of a novel technology to make births safer for mothers and babies.
